Degree Requirements

 
Required Courses
REL 328W BA Group Retreat (0.5) year one  
REL 328W BA Group Retreat (0.5) year two  
REL 351 Deepening the Discipline: Topics in Religious Studies (3)  
REL 479 Capstone Seminar & Senior Project (3)  
SUBTOTAL 7  
 
Choose 3 credits from the following courses:
(Prerequisites for 300 level classes)
REL 160 Meditation Practicum I: Freeing the Mind (3)  
REL 271 Centering Prayer as Christian Contemplation (3)  
REL390W–REL392W Shambhala Training I–III (3)
 
SUBTOTAL 3  
 
Choose 6 credits from the following courses:
(Prerequisites for 300 level classes)
REL 150 Buddhist Journey of Transformation: An Introduction (3)  
REL 210 Thinking the Profound: Philosophy of Religion (3)  
REL 247 Embodying Sacred Wisdom: Modern Saints (3)  
SUBTOTAL 6  
 
Choose 9 credits from the following Religious Traditions courses:
REL 150 Buddhist Journey of Transformation: An Introduction (3)  
REL 229 Foundations of Judaism: Torah, Prayer and Acts of Kindness (3)  
REL 240 Foundations of Buddhism (3)  
REL 314 Contemplative Islam (3)  
REL 321 Introduction to Jewish Mysticism (3)  
REL 323 Religious Experience in Africa: Sacred Cosmos, Ritual and Community (3)  
REL 325 Contemplative Christianity (3)  
REL 330 Contemplative Hinduism (3)  
REL 334 Hindu Yoga-Tantra (3)  
REL 346 Wisdom and Compassion: The Buddhist Path (3)  
REL 349 Tibetan Buddhism: Inside the Mystique (3)  
REL 355 Sanskrit in the Sacred Traditions of India (3)  
REL 376 Contemplative Jewish Practice (3)  
SUBTOTAL 9  
Undergraduate students may petition to take MA Tibetan Tradition courses after REL 160, 240 and 245 are completed.
 
Choose 11 credits from the following two categories:
Contemporary Issues in Religion
REL 212 Queer Theory, Feminism and Religion (3)  
REL 247 Embodying Sacred Wisdom: Modern Saints (3)  
REL 312 Spiritual Models of Social Action (3)  
REL 348 Buddhism in America: Dharma Comes West (3)  
 
Contemplative Practice
REL 158W Breeze of Simplicity: Buddhist Meditation Weekend (1)  
REL 160 Meditation Practicum I: Freeing the Mind (3)  
REL 170 Meditation Practicum II (3)  
REL 250 Spirituality and Creative Expression (3)  
REL 255W Opening the Heart: Buddhist Meditation Weekend (1)  
REL 258 Monthlong Meditation Intensive: A Program of Buddhist Practice and Study (1.5–3)
REL 271 Centering Prayer as Christian Contemplation (3)  
REL 345 Zen Buddhism (3)  
REL 390W-495W Shambhala Training Levels I–XII (1)  
SUBTOTAL 11  
TOTAL CREDITS 36
